Brief summary

1. Title: Clinical study of the relationship between Pharmacogenomics and warfarin dose in Chinese patients 2. Drug: Warfarin 3. Design: To value the accuracy of warfarin Pharmacogenomics algorithm by the algorithm calculated dose and actual dose in the Chinese patients. 4. Hypothesis:Pharmacogenomic algorithm guided dose can help to predict warfarin dose in Chinese patients.

Detailed description

* For the patients who need to use warfarin, detect the Vitamin K epoxide reductase complex subunit 1 (VKORC1),cytochrome p450 2C9 (CYP2C9), and cytochrome p450 4F2 (CYP4F2) genotype. * Record the demographic information: gender, age, height, and weight. * Record drug combination, complications, and international normalized ratio (INR), liver function and kidney function or other biochemical test results. * Put genotypes, demographic information and other clinical information into the algorithm to calculate warfarin dose for the patients, and compared with the actual dose.

Inclusion criteria

* Chinese patients * Age \>18y * target INR 1.5\ 3.0 * Patients signed informed consent

Exclusion criteria

* Has hemorrhage disease, or tendency to significant bleeding * Severe liver and kidney disfunction, serious infections, severe heart failure (NYHA heart function classification Ⅲ magnitude), severe pulmonary hypertension, abnormal thyroid function, respiratory failure, anemia, malignant tumor, blood disease * patients with pregnancy or lactation; * with cognitive impairment.

Design outcomes

Primary

MeasureTime frameDescription
The accuracy of the pharmacogenomics algorithm for warfarin maintenance doseone month after the initial dose of warfarinThe proportion of the patients whose predicted dose were within 20% of the actual maintenance dose.
